Public Service Loan Forgiveness Program

The Public Service Loan Forgiveness (PSLF) Program is a federal program that encourages individuals to work in public service by forgiving the balance of their federal student loans. To qualify, the individual must have made 120 qualifying payments while employed by a qualifying employer. For more information, click: (Use the "Apply for this Job" box below)..
